Guys I rocked this race!!! Just so happy and I haven't come down from my cloud yet. I can't wait to give the full race report but that is going to have to wait until I get back to Chicago. But to hold you over here is my final numbers breakdown.
Final chip time: 4 hours 6 min 53 sec (a 9:25 pace!)
Overall I finish 1674 / 4019
Gender 376/1443
Age 83 /254

It's official
I have made my final decision... The money is paid and it's official... I will be running the Wellstone's Dallas White Rock Marathon December 9th. 5 weeks until take 2.
Today was my long run of 15 miles. Got it done in just under 2 1/2 hours. These long runs are wearing me down mentally. It takes every last thing I've got to get out of the bed early and do the run. I guess it doesn't help that is now so cold in the mornings. Today's run was a wavering feeling between being happy to be out there to wondering why the heck am I continuing this training. The weather was nice running weather since I went out a bit later than usual (had to watch the finish of the U.S Men's Olympic Trials) it was cool but sunny. My left quad and hip are still giving me problems. Minor aches that turn to full blown stiffness and pain by mile 12. Otherwise an uneventful run and uneventful running is good!
